Jewels of India: The Golden Triangle with a difference

The Golden Triangle circuit (Delhi-Agra-Jaipur) is, with good reason, one of the most well-travelled routes in the country. Added to the mix here are the cities of Varanasi, Khajuraho, Orchha, Gwalior and Udaipur. This is a 14 day itinerary that takes you through a broad spectrum of Indian life, celebrating its diversity and cultural wealth. ITINERARY  (13 nights)                    

Day 1: Delhi
Arrive into Delhi, the political and historical capital of India. Check in at your hotel and take a half-day city tour of New Delhi. Overnight Delhi.

Day 2: Delhi
Visit Old Delhi, including the bustling bazaars of Chandni Chowk and India's oldest mosque- the Jama Masjid. Also Visit the Qutub Minar and Humayun's Tomb. Later in the evening visit the Red Fort for the sound and light show. Overnight Delhi.  

Day 3: Delhi - Varanasi
Take your morning flight from Delhi to Varanasi. This is the most revered city of the Hindus, through which runs the holy Ganges. Check in at your hotel, then set out on a tour of this city thronging with the devout whose chants reverberate in every temple. Overnight Varanasi.

Day 4: Varanasi
Early in the morning, head for the ghats on the banks of the Ganges and take a boat ride on the river. Later, take an excursion to Sarnath and see the gigantic stupa. This is a holy site for Buddhists, as it's where the Buddha gave his first sermon. Overnight Varanasi.

Day 5: Varanasi - Khajuraho
Take your morning flight from Varanasi to Khajuraho, renowned for its ancient erotic temple sculptures that remain in a very fine state of preservation. Check into your hotel, freshen up and visit the temple complex. The most famous temples are the Lakshmana Temple, Kandaria Mahadev Temple, Devi Jagdamba Temple, Chandragupta Temple and Parvati Temple in the western complex. The Vamana Temple and the Adinath Temple are the most well-known in the Jain group of temples in the eastern complex. Overnight Khajuraho.  

Day 6: Khajuraho
Full day sightseeing of the huge temple complex. Later in the evening, catch the sound and light show held in the western complex. Overnight Khajuraho.

Day 7: Khajuraho - Orchha
After breakfast, drive about 180 km from Khajuraho to Orchha- a town founded in the 15th century that has an alluring old-world charm. Check into your hotel. Visit the Jahangir Mahal, Raj Mahal and Rai Parveen Mahal. Beautiful murals adorn the walls of these palaces. Visit the Laxmi Narayan Temple. Relax at the Phool Bagh gardens. Overnight Orchha.

Day 8: Orchha - Gwalior
Drive 120 km from Orchha to Gwalior. Gwalior is another ancient town, dating as far back as the 8th century. It was- and continues to be- a major cultural centre, especially for Indian classical music. Check into your hotel and then visit the Gwalior Fort and the various temples, including the Surya Temple, which is a replica of the famous Sun Temple of Konark in Puri. Overnight Gwalior.

Day 9: Gwalior - Agra 
Drive from Gwalior to Agra, 120 km. Check into your hotel and then visit one of the famous wonders of the world- the Taj Mahal. Overnight Agra.

Day 10: Agra - Jaipur 
Drive from Agra to Jaipur via Fatehpur Sikri, the splendid 16th century palace complex built in pink stone. In Jaipur, check into your hotel and take a half-day tour of the Pink City. Visit the City Palace, Jantar Mantar and Hawa Mahal. Overnight Jaipur.

Day 11: Jaipur 
After breakfast, take a full day tour, beginning with the magnificent Amber Fort. You can ride an elephant to the ramparts of the fort. Then visit the bustling bazaars of Jaipur. After dinner, board your overnight train for Udaipur at 10:15 pm. 

Day 12: Udaipur 
Arrive early morning (06:00 am) into Udaipur, the city of lakes. Check in and freshen up at your hotel. Then take a city tour. In the evening, take a boat ride on lake Pichola. Overnight Udaipur.

Day 13: Udaipur - Ranakpur & Kumbhalgarh 
After breakfast, visit the famous Ranakpur Temples and the imposing Kumbhalgarh Fort 100 km from the city. Return to your hotel for the night. Overnight Udaipur. 

Day 14: Udaipur & onward 
Transfer to Udaipur airport to catch your flight to your next destination.

DESTINATION GUIDE

Visiting the town of Orchha is like taking a trip back in time. The charm of the place lies in walking through its ancient temples and forts, in varying degrees of ruination. The experience is a little eerie and very beautiful. While Khajuraho is world-famous for its intricate sandstone temples and erotic carvings from a thousand years ago.
